GoldenEye is the seventeenth James Bond film produced by Eon Productions, released in 1995. This action-packed thriller stars Pierce Brosnan as the iconic British secret agent, James Bond.
The film follows Bond as he investigates the theft of a powerful satellite weapon known as GoldenEye. As he delves deeper into the mystery, Bond uncovers a plot by a former MI6 agent, Alec Trevelyan (played by Sean Bean), to use the weapon to cause worldwide chaos and destruction.
GoldenEye is known for its thrilling action sequences, including a spectacular bungee jump off a dam in the opening scene and a death-defying tank chase through the streets of St. Petersburg. The film also features a memorable villain in Trevelyan, whose personal vendetta against Bond adds a layer of complexity to the usual cat-and-mouse game between hero and villain.
In addition to the action and suspense, GoldenEye also introduces audiences to a new Bond girl, the fierce and capable Natalya Simonova (played by Izabella Scorupco). Natalya proves to be a valuable ally to Bond as they race against time to stop Trevelyan and prevent a global catastrophe.
